If you are on Sanctuary you can no longer keep your home there becouse the ores in your tile are not even remotely enough to set up a basic factory, your best option is to build a simple ship using your nanopack and move to alioth. I believe you can also use shuttles to travel between sanc and alioth, you can find them in districts, you can only carry what fits in you inventory tho.

So I've been mining my first mega node the whole morning, I've been slowed a lot by pending operations so haven't extracted that much (about 200kl) but as I was digging I noticed I was about to reach the border of my tile. I was excited by the thought of this node being split between 2 tiles, more ore! An then I found it, the void. In the second tile there's only a gigantic hole, I investigated and found no entrance, hence it shouldn't be player-made, also the node in my tile is surgically cut following the tile's border. I read something about NQ messing with meganodes so I didn't cared that much, the real issue is that I can't mine the existing node anymore, I keep getting those 2 errors: generic voxel error when mining the ore and invalid cell version when digging the ground. Any workaround? Relogging didn't fix the issue.
